Road cycling around Arco, situated at the northern tip of Lake Garda within the Sarca Valley, offers diverse terrain for cyclists. The region features dramatic limestone cliffs, extensive olive groves, and vineyards, with elevations ranging from 65 meters to over 2000 meters. Cyclists can explore the unique, almost lunar landscape of Marocche di Dro and enjoy routes along the Sarca River and Lake Garda. This varied environment provides a wide network of cycling routes for different abilities.

Best road cycling routes around Arco

  • The most popular road cycling route is Lake Tenno – Ballino Pass loop from Arco, a 31.1 miles (50.0 km) trail that takes 2 hours 53 minutes to complete. This difficult route features significant elevation gain and views of Lake Tenno.
  • Another top favourite among local road cyclists is Riva del Garda Waterfront – Lake Tenno loop from Linfano, a difficult 26.3 miles (42.3 km) path. This route offers panoramic views along the Riva del Garda waterfront and towards Lake Tenno.
  • Local road cyclists also love the Sarca River Bridge – Riva del Garda Waterfront loop from Arco, a 17.1 miles (27.5 km) trail leading through the Sarca River valley and along the Riva del Garda waterfront, often completed in about 1 hour 11 minutes.
  • Road cycling around Arco is defined by the Sarca Valley, the shores of Lake Garda, and dramatic limestone cliffs. The network offers options for easy rides through olive groves and vineyards, as well as challenging mountain ascents.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many road cycling routes are available around Arco?

There are over 25 road cycling routes around Arco documented on komoot. These routes cater to various skill levels, from easy rides through valleys to challenging mountain ascents.

What is the best time of year for road cycling in Arco?

Arco's mild and breezy climate, influenced by Lake Garda and protected by surrounding mountains, makes it suitable for road cycling almost year-round. Spring and autumn are particularly pleasant, offering comfortable temperatures and beautiful scenery.

Are there easy road cycling routes suitable for families or beginners?

Yes, Arco offers a good selection of easy road cycling routes. There are 13 easy routes available, often leading through picturesque olive groves, vineyards, and along the Sarca River. An example is the Sarca River Bridge – View of Arco Castle loop from San Giorgio, which is an easy 29 km ride.

Where can I find challenging road cycling routes with significant elevation gain?

For experienced cyclists seeking a challenge, Arco provides routes with substantial elevation gain. The region's dramatic limestone cliffs and proximity to mountains like Monte Casale offer demanding climbs. The Lake Tenno – Ballino Pass loop from Arco is a difficult 50 km route featuring over 1,000 meters of elevation gain and stunning views of Lake Tenno.

What kind of landscapes can I expect to see on road cycling routes around Arco?

Road cycling routes around Arco showcase a diverse range of landscapes. You'll encounter the lush Sarca Valley, extensive olive groves and vineyards, the unique, almost lunar landscape of Marocche di Dro, and the stunning shores of Lake Garda. Dramatic limestone cliffs and mountain vistas provide a constant backdrop.

Are there any road cycling routes that offer panoramic viewpoints?

Many routes in Arco feature incredible viewpoints. The region's varied terrain, from lakeside paths to mountain passes, ensures numerous opportunities for panoramic vistas. The Riva del Garda Waterfront – Lake Tenno loop from Linfano offers extensive panoramic views along the Riva del Garda waterfront and towards Lake Tenno.

What attractions or landmarks can I see along road cycling routes in Arco?

Road cycling routes often pass by significant landmarks and natural attractions. You can cycle past the medieval Arco Castle, enjoy views of Tenno Castle, or explore the unique geological formations of Marocche di Dro. Some routes also lead near the impressive Varone Waterfall.

Are there circular road cycling routes available in Arco?

Yes, Arco is well-suited for circular road cycling routes, allowing you to start and end in the same location. Many of the popular routes are loops, such as the Sarca River Bridge – Riva del Garda Waterfront loop from Arco, which takes you through the Sarca River valley and along the Riva del Garda waterfront.

Is it possible to combine road cycling with visits to other lakes besides Garda?

Absolutely. While Lake Garda is a central feature, many road cycling routes extend to other serene lakes in the region, such as Lake Tenno and Lake Molveno. These offer magnificent views of the Brenta Mountains and provide opportunities for refreshing stops, making for a varied cycling experience.

Are there specific routes that offer views of Arco Castle?

Yes, several routes provide excellent views of Arco Castle, which is perched dramatically on a rocky spur above the town. The Sarca River Bridge – View of Arco Castle loop from San Giorgio is one such route that offers picturesque glimpses of this historic landmark.

What is the general condition of the cycling infrastructure in Arco?

Arco boasts an extensive network of over 1,000 km of waymarked cycling trails, including dedicated cycling paths and paved roads. Many paths are well-maintained and clearly signed, ensuring a smooth and enjoyable experience for road cyclists.
